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

New online bar menu #49

Open
EricSvebakk opened this issue Sep 24, 2024 · 6 comments
Open

New online bar menu #49

EricSvebakk opened this issue Sep 24, 2024 · 6 comments

Comments

@EricSvebakk
Copy link
Member

Describe the problem you are experiencing
barmeny.cyb.no no longer works :((

Describe the solution you'd like
The website should use Sanity to populate the menu and display it on the website.

@Sebbben
Copy link
Contributor

Sebbben commented Sep 25, 2024

The page has been moved to menu.cub.no
Should the menu page be included in the internsystem-v2 repo?

@EricSvebakk
Copy link
Member Author

What are you referring to? menu.cyb.no does not work either.

And yes, the goal is to integrate the new menu solution into the main volunteer system repository.

@Sebbben
Copy link
Contributor

Sebbben commented Sep 25, 2024

Sorry, ment https://meny.cyb.no/

@EricSvebakk
Copy link
Member Author

meny.cyb.no is also no longer maintained. A new solution will be made so the following is achieved:

  • The menu data can be updated in a more user-friendly manner
  • The menu data is stored in the database
  • The design is in line with the current website design

the goal is also to reduce the usage of subdomains for purposes other than redirects, so the redirect meny.cyb.no or menu.cyb.no should not host the actual menu but instead point to a sub-address such as cyb.no/menu.

@Sebbben
Copy link
Contributor

Sebbben commented Sep 26, 2024

would it make sense to make a /escape/* path that contains the menu, the about page and the shift management for voulenteers, as well as a management page for updating the menu?

@EricSvebakk
Copy link
Member Author

Designs for a new café/bar menu page is under development. i agree that having an /escape/* path makes sense, so these new resources will likely be placed there 👍🏽

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

2 participants